The Battle Bridge is a weekly podcast discussing everything that is Star Trek: The Next Generation. We hope to entertain with episode and movie commentaries unlike any other around, in funny and interesting ways. The Battle Bridge wants to engage the listener by allowing anyone to come on the show and guest host your favorite episode of TNG.

Here's a new show for you. The Battle Bridge is going to be a weekly Star Trek: The Next Generation podcast where we will review and defend the constitution of TNG. All episodes in the order Memory Alpha says there were in, all movies in the order we all know they are in and everything else TNG. News and information, TNG Trek Birthdays and many other things.
